There is a small website group on Yahoo called BFREE4ALL. This a very very large group of people in and around Bakersfield, where one mans Junk is another man's treasure. People go here to find things they need that someone may have and want to get rid of, or they may not want it anymore or don't have the room and post to first come first serve.

For example, I run a very small business out of home, and have a large family, so the budget is usually tight. I posted if anyone had a fax machine they weren't using, that would be great. I got response right away, Another, someone posted they needed a computer power supply for a school project I had one I had never used, still in the box and offered it to them, they were pretty grateful.  No money exchanges hands just goods. It's a win, win, win situation, Someone gets rid something gathering dust, someone gets something they need or want, and the landfills stay that much more empty.

Well on to the reason for this site and blog. Two of the Moderators help to put together what has become know as Project Santa. Right after Thanksgiving Debera (a local Realtor) and Tammy (a stay at home mom) start taking donations for kids who don't have the fortune to have a great Christmas. The parents, grandparents, even a few concerned neighbors, sign up the kids, Last year around a dozen kids had a happier Christmas, this year, 45 kids ranging in all ages are gonna have a happier Christmas. Kids will get anywhere from 2 to 4 donated toys, a few will also get some nice Christmas clothes, a few single moms may get a little something, and all kids will get stocking stuffers.  One family even received an artificial tree, where they weren't going to have any tree at all.  This years intake was pretty good, even had a nice donator at the last minute, donate 1 toy for each child. The parents or whoever else ask for some certain things, but that doesn't always happen, some are Really grateful, others offers quick thank you, (I think these people are swallowing their pride alot just ask for help). All the donates are wonderful people and should be applauded. But the 2 women who take their time out of their busy schedule and own families during this time of year are without a doubt angels, Today it December 23rd and they are out now handing out the gifts.

It's nice to hear there is still great humanity left in this city, many people complain that Bakersfield is becoming another LA, sure it has it problems, but the giving we see like this doesn't happen in LA or other large cites, this purely Bakersfield, OUR BAKOTOPIA
